In order to foster the innovative development and regulated application of generative artificial intelligence services, cybersecurity and information departments, in conjunction with relevant authorities, have continued to carry out the filing process for such services in accordance with the requirements of the Interim Measures for the Management of Generative Artificial Intelligence Services. Between May and June 2026, an additional 120 generative AI services completed their filing with the Cyberspace Administration of China. For generative AI applications or features that directly utilize the capabilities of already-filed models via API interfaces or other methods, local cyberspace administrations are responsible for conducting registration procedures, with 68 new additions completing registration in this period.
As of June 30, a cumulative total of 988 generative AI services have completed the filing process, and 598 generative AI applications or features have completed registration. Providers of generative AI services that possess public opinion attributes or social mobilization capabilities can fulfill the filing or registration procedures through their local cyberspace administration departments.
Generative AI applications or features that are already operational must publicly disclose, in a prominent location or on the product details page, the status of the generative AI services they utilize that have been filed or registered. This disclosure should specify the model name and the filing number or launch identification number.
